It may have taken eight innings to finish the job, but Pine River-Backus ultimately got the result they hoped for on Thursday. They sure made it a nail-biter, but they managed to escape with a 12-10 victory over the Lake of the Woods Bears. The Tigers haven't had any issues with the Bears recently, as the game was their fourth consecutive win against them.
The victory got Pine River-Backus back to even at 7-7. As for Lake of the Woods, they dropped their record down to 1-6 with the defeat, which was their fourth straight at home.
Coming up, Pine River-Backus will host Laporte at 4:30 p.m. on Monday. As for Lake of the Woods, they will take on International Falls at 4:00 p.m. on Friday.
